#EABE08 Hex Color Code

#EABE08

The Hexadecimal Color #EABE08 is a contrast shade of Gold. #EABE08 RGB value is rgb(234, 190, 8). RGB Color Model of #EABE08 consists of 91% red, 74% green and 3% blue. HSL color Mode of #EABE08 has 48°(degrees) Hue, 93% Saturation and 47% Lightness. #EABE08 color has an wavelength of 589.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EABE08 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EABE08 is #EB0. The Closest Color to #EABE08 is #FFD700. Official Name of #EABE08 Hex Code is Corn.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EABE08 is 0 Cyan 19 Magenta 97 Yellow 8 Black and #EABE08 CMY is 0, 19, 97.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EABE08 is hsl(48,93,47,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(48, 97,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EABE08 is 52.39, 54.34, 7.96.
Hex8 Value of #EABE08 is #EABE08FF. Decimal Value of #EABE08 is 15384072 and Octal Value of #EABE08 is 72537010. Binary Value of #EABE08 is 11101010, 10111110, 1000 and Android of #EABE08 is 4293574152 / 0xffeabe08.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EABE08 is 0.457, 0.474, 0.474 and YIQ Color Space of #EABE08 is 182.408, 84.6962, -47.3324.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EABE08 is 60.44, 55.43, 8.72.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EABE08 is 78.66, 1.94, 79.58.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EABE08 is 78.66, 38.1, 82.12.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EABE08 is 78.66, 79.6, 88.6. Hunter Lab variable of #EABE08 is 73.72, -2.14, 45.2.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EABE08

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.

Tints and Shades of #EABE08

A Color Tint is created by mixing white (#FFFFFF) to any pure color whereas A Color Shade is calculated by adding black (#000000) to any pure hue. See the Color Tints of #EABE08 to it's lightest color and Color Shades of #EABE08 to it's the darkest color.
